The German language originates from the West Germanic branch of the Indo-European language family. It developed from dialects spoken in the regions of modern-day Germany, Austria, and Switzerland. The earliest forms of the language can be traced back to around the 1st century BC.

German language belongs to the West Germanic group of the Germanic languages, which in turn is a branch of the larger Indo-European language family. Its origins can be traced back to Proto-Germanic, which developed from the earlier Proto-Indo-European language spoken thousands of years ago.
